What is a SoC automation engineer?

SoC Automation Engineers are professionals who specialize in developing, maintaining, and optimizing automated workflows for the design, verification, and testing of System-on-Chip (SoC) hardware. They create scripts, tools, and infrastructure to streamline processes such as build automation, regression testing, and continuous integration in semiconductor and chip design environments. Their work ensures that SoC development is efficient, reliable, and scalable, reducing manual intervention and minimizing errors.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a SoC automation eng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a SoC Automation Engineer, you need a solid foundation in digital design, scripting/programming (such as Python, Perl, or TCL), and a relevant degree in electrical engineering or computer science. Familiarity with EDA tools (like Synopsys or Cadence), continuous integration systems, and automation frameworks is typically required.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ective communication skills help engineers collaborate and address design challenges efficiently. These skills and qualities are crucial for automating complex SoC design flows, improving productivity, and ensuring high-quality silicon delivery.

What are some common challenges faced by SoC automation engineers during silicon validation and how can they be addressed?

SoC Automation Engineers often encounter challenges such as integrating diverse validation tools, managing large-scale test data, and ensuring that automation scripts are robust across changing hardware revisions. To address these issues, engineers typically collaborate closely with design and verification teams to understand evolving requirements, utilize version control systems for their scripts, and implement continuous integration pipelines to catch issues early. Leveraging modular scripting practices and thorough documentation also helps maintain test coverage and adaptability throughout the silicon validation process.

SENIOR SOAR AUTOMATION ENGINEER
 
Location; Newport Beach, CA
 
JOB DESCRIPTION
 
As a Security Orchestration Automation and Response (SOAR) Capability Lead, you will assist with automation playbook development, SOAR administration and cybersecurity alert investigation analysis. You will fill an existing role that sits on a team of eleven people in the Enterprise Functions division. Your colleagues will include analysts, engineers, and fellow cybersecurity professionals.
 
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
 

  • Perform SOAR playbook content development, technology integrations and overall tool health and maintenance.
  • Conduct investigation of security alerts following established playbooks and escalate events of interest to senior team members.
  • Implement processes and procedures to support and mature the Security Monitoring service.
  • Establish trust and business relationships with internal customers and other relevant stakeholders.
  • Participate in an on-call rotation.

 
QUALIFICATIONS
 

  • 5+ years of experience within information security that includes experience within a Security Operations Center (SOC).
  • 2+ years of experience with Security Orchestration Automation and Response (SOAR) technologies.
  • Strong understanding of cyber-attacks, ability to assess risk and coordinate effective response.
  • Excellent written and oral communication skills.
  • Self-motivated with a strong work ethic.

 
What makes you stand out
 

  • Relevant certifications such as XSOAR Engineer, GSEC, GCIH, GPYC or equivalent experience and skills.
  • Deep understanding of SOAR platforms and SOC automation.
  • Experience with using AI technology to enhance automation and process efficiencies.
  • Strong understanding of several technologies including SIEM, SOAR, EDR and other alerting sources.
